ATF2
Gene Information from Publications |
| Publication Link |
Summary of findings |
| 12270648 |
Observational study of gene-disease association. (HuGE Navigator) |
| 18077426 |
Observational study and genome-wide association study of gene-disease association. (HuGE Navigator) |
| 17869487 |
ATF2/STAT3 signaling pathways are activated and may play a role in development of eccrine porocarcinoma and eccrine poroma. |
| 17626013 |
ATF2, but not CREB, was a target for the TAK1-JNK pathway, and p38 negatively regulated TAK1 activity through TAB1 phosphorylation. |
| 17681939 |
The transcription factor ATF2, which is phosphorylated and activated by JNK, is a critical mediator for inducible expression of DUSP1 and DUSP10 in this signaling pathway. |
| 14630918 |
ATF4 and ATF2 have roles in regulating CHOP expression |
| 12833146 |
ATF-2 and ATF3 seem to play an important role in the protective response of human cells to ionizing radiation |
| 17082618 |
Binding of ATF2 to the CD1A promoter in human monocytes suggests a role for ATF/cAMP response element binding protein family members in regulation of CD1A expression. |
| 16896160 |
gamma-gene induction by butyrate and trichostatin A involves ATF-2 and CREB1 activation via p38 MAPK signaling. |
| 17054722 |
Sin1 may contribute to ATF-2 signaling specificity by acting as a nuclear scaffold. | →View more information from publications. |
